The Capsule in Riyadh launches a creative hub

Whether you want to hire a studio or join an arts workshop, here’s what to expect from the cool new space.

Suppose you have creative fantasies that you want to make a reality, head over to The Capsule in Riyadh. The new venue has opened in Saudi Arabia’s capital and it is buzzing with creatives, as it aims to be a cultural hub for the kingdom’s arts crowd.  

The Capsule is located in Tower Square, Ghirnatah, and is on a mission to support the country’s creative scene. The vast warehouse-like space includes a theatre and panoramic studio, and hosts courses and workshops. Guests have access to state-of-the-art equipment including lights, cameras and instruments. 

Whether you want to get into photography, modelling, painting or design, this is a go-to spot to explore your talents and network (okay, mingle) with likeminded people. Creative spaces are available to hire, from an all-white studio for shoots to a trendy meeting space with mustard-coloured chairs, no less.

Managing director of The Capsule, Bandar Hawsawi, explains: “It’s one of its kind in the region, as we are focusing on all kinds of arts. We are talking to people with an artistic sense like photographers, videographers, fashion designers and creative thinkers – people that need space and people that need atmosphere. We look forward to more achievements and excelling in so many ways. We look forward to elevating the artistic community here in the capital of Saudi Arabia.”

If this sounds like your sort of scene, then keep MDLBeast’s XP Music Futures on your radar. The musical event is taking place across Riyadh from 28 to 30 November, and is a music conference that brings together international as well as local talent. Budding creatives can gain inspiration at panel discussions, workshops with musicians, networking opportunities with industry professionals and nightlife events.
